Baselworld 2009: Linde Werlin

Linde Werlin is a Danish watch company. This was their first year at Basel. And judging from all the press they received, I would bet that it has been a good year, aside from the obvious economic circumstances. The main selling point of LW, other than their unqiue and sporty case designs, is their modular wrist computers. Each piece consists of a traditional watch with a mechanical movement, and an attachable wrist computer. Pretty cool idea if you are in to extreme sports, such as diving.
